Victor Jacob Sanders, beloved father, grandfather, son, brother, and friend, passed away on March 7, 2025, at the age of 81. Born on September 15, 1943, in Brooklyn, NY, Victor was the cherished son of Doris and Nathan Sanders and older brother to David.
Victor grew up in Brooklyn, where he developed a lifelong passion for sports, the ocean, and most notably, horses. He proudly served his country in the United States Army from 1965-1967, bravely deploying overseas during the Vietnam War. Upon returning home, he continued to embrace the joys of life with enthusiasm.
A true sports aficionado, Victor relished every opportunity to talk sports with his son, often sharing detailed breakdowns of plays made by his favorite teams-the New York Mets, Knicks, Nets, Jets, and Big East Basketball. However, his love for sports extended beyond spectating; he actively stayed involved by playing basketball for as long as he could. He enjoyed the festivities of the Brownsville Boys Club, especially their old-timers' day, where he got a chance to play basketball and hang out with other players.
Of all his passions, horseracing held a special place in Victor's heart. He could often be found at Belmont and Aqueduct racetracks, placing bets, chatting with jockeys, and even snapping photos with the winning horses. He found excitement and camaraderie among fellow racing enthusiasts, always drawn to the energy of the track.
Victor also had an enduring love for the beach. A true Brooklynite, he spent countless days swimming in the waters of Manhattan Beach and Coney Island, a tradition he enjoyed. He made his home in Sheepshead Bay, where he enjoyed the salty air, good company, and many of the area's beloved restaurants-his love for great food and dining out never waned.
By profession, Victor was a salesman, known for his charisma and humor. He spent years working in various roles, most notably at Home Depot, where he left a lasting impression on colleagues and customers alike.
Upon retirement, Victor relocated to Syracuse, NY, to be closer to his son, Spencer, and daughter-in-law, Patricia. The highlight of his later years was becoming a grandfather in 2022 to his adored granddaughter, Grace-Evangeline (Gracie). She brought him immeasurable joy, and he was in constant awe of her.
Victor's legacy is one of love, laughter, and an appreciation for life's simple pleasures. He will be missed but forever remembered by his family and friends.
